2. MODULE 1-2
Overview
USING HAND TOOLS
MODULE IS DIVIDED
IN TWO LESSONS
Lesson 1 – Plan and prepare for task
to be undertaken
Lesson 2 – Prepare hand tools
Topic Features
This module covers the
knowledge, skills and attitudes
on the safe use, handling and
maintenance of tools.
About the Topic
1. Identify task to be undertaken properly
2.Identify and select appropriate hand tools
according to the task requirements
3.Check appropriate hand tools for proper
operation and safety
4. Identify and mark unsafe or faulty tools for
repair according to standard company
procedure

12. A GUIDE TO PLAN
PREPARATION
The Policy
background to Plan
Preparation
Assessment
Students must be reminded of
internal and external risk factors and
the consequences of any damage/
failure on their hand tools.
Preparation of Plans
A plan must be realistic, flexible,
and meet all the assessed needs of a
student at the same time the hand
tools itself and the likely needs of
recipients of the emergency
response.
Prevention
The student should
identify which hand
tools is damaged.
Education
Anyone involved to any extent in an
emergency plan should be aware of
his role and be given the chance to
practice actually doing it.
13. A GUIDE TO PLAN
PREPARATION
The Policy background
to Plan Preparation
Testing /
Exercising-
Any plan must be tested to make
sure that it encompasses all the
outcomes of known or reasonably
foreseeable risks which will be
effective in providing a sufficient and
timely response.
Response
The students should answer
incidents as part of their core
activities. Others may only very
occasionally be asked to give an
emergency response.
Review-
it is important to check
whether the planned response
was fully effective.
Safety and Risk
All emergency plans should
therefore consider of the need to
maintain the highest possible
standards of safety.
